CLIENT EXIT INTERVIEWS (CEIs) UNDER THE WOMEN INTEGRATED SEXUAL HEALTH (WISH) PROGRAMME IN UGANDA
REFNo: HS591ES
The specific objectives are to:
1. Characterize users of family planning (FP) services
2. Estimate the percentage of users of FP services by WISH (Women Integrated Sexual Health) service delivery points who are under-age 20
3. Estimate the percentage of clients of FP services provided by WISH service delivery points who are living in poverty
4. Provide information needed to estimate the number of additional users of modern methods of contraception contributed by WISH
5. Estimate the percentage of WISH FP clients counselled on a range of methods and potential side effects as defined by the method information index
6. Estimate the percentage of FP clients who would recommend the WISH services as evidenced by the net promoter score (NPS)
7. Estimate the percentage of WISH clients who demonstrated positive attitudes, practices and community support in relation to FP and SRHR
8. Estimate the percentage of FP clients at WISH service delivery points reporting exposure to WISH social and behavioral change communication (SBCC) activities
9. Estimate the percentage of users of FP services by WISH service delivery points who have a disability.
10. Understand why FP users changed methods
11. Explore the predictors of FP adopters
12. Explore the predictors of being likely to promote FP services
13. Determine effect of Social and Behavior Change Communication (SBCC) campaign on outcomes of interest

Uganda Virus Research Institute Performance Evaluation for COVID-19 Diagnostic tests
REFNo: HS637ES
Overall objectives
The overall objectives of this performance evaluation are:
- To verify the performance characteristics of new on-the-market NAATs,
- To evaluate the performance characteristics of new, on-the-market, EIAs and RDTS (IgA, IgG and IgM),
- To train laboratory and POC staff in the country in biosecurity and the required technical skills to perform COVID-19 diagnostic testing,
- To establish serum/plasma panels of well-characterized COVID-19 sera/plasma to support evaluation efforts.
Specific Objectives:
- To confirm whether or not a new NAAT complies with the manufacturer’s specifications,
- To determine the performance equivalence of new on-the-market NAATs using the Berlin protocol NAAT as the gold standard,
- To determine the sensitivity and specificity of new on-the-market diagnostic EIAs and RDTs against a gold-standard method,
- To evaluate the operational characteristics of new on-the-market immunoassays. Operational utility characteristics that may be considered include;
o ease of performance
o specimen type utility
o inter-reader variability
o reaction endpoint stability
o suitability for use in facilities with limited infrastructure (no/limited electricity, no/limited clean water, inadequate means of biosafety disposal)
- To document Standard Operating Procedures (SOPs) and train laboratory staff in the country in performing COVID-19 diagnostic testing using recommended EIAs and RDTs,
- To establish serum panels of well characterized COVID-19 sera/plasma to support future validation and evaluation of immunoassays.

Displaced communities, environmental degradation and sustainable livelihoods in Uganda

REFNo: SS310ES
(i) understand the various ways in which refugees and nationals living in or around new and long-term refugee settlements interact with the environment and ecosystem services.
(ii) explore the variety of knowledges (indigenous; cultural, social and economic) and needs (shelter, food, water, sanitation) of refugee and local households for understanding how the environment is used.
(iii) examine the nature and extent of environmental degradation (loss of forests/fragmentation and soil degradation) in different camp settlements. And,
(iv) offer recommendations for the management of increasing pressure on land resources within sustainable livelihood practices for development and policy programming.

HEPATITIS B GENOTYPES AND IL-2, 4, 10, INF-γ, TNF-α, PROMOTER GENE POLYMORPHISMS IN A HIGH AND LOW ENDEMIC REGION OF UGANDA
REFNo: HS575ES
1. To determine the circulating hepatitis B virus genotypes in regions of high and low endemicity in Uganda.
2. To characterize Th1/Th2 cytokine gene promoter polymorphisms among HBV unexposed and exposed individuals in low and high endemicity regions.
3. To investigate the relationship between hepatitis B virus genotype and the observed Th1/Th2 cytokine gene promoter polymorphisms
4. To determine the expression levels of the cytokines and correlate them with the infecting genotypes and the single nucleotide polymorphisms in the Th1/Th2 cytokine gene promoter.

A randomised trial of 6 months intensified anti-tuberculosis and 2 months anti-inflammatory treatment for HIV-infected and HIV-uninfected African and Asian children with tuberculous meningitis
REFNo: HS593ES
Main objectives of the SURE trial
a) To determine whether the standard 12 month ATT regimen for treating paediatric TBM can be reduced to 6 months with similar efficacy and safety, with an intensified regimen of anti-TB drugs in children aged under 15 years with TBM AND b) To determine whether adjunctive aspirin for the first 60 days of treatment reduces TBM-related neuro-disability with minimal or no toxicity in children with TBM.
Other objectives
(a) To determine whether the doses of anti-TB drugs, prescribed according to weight bands, result in appropriate drug exposures when compared with historical paediatric and adult PK data.
(b) To further understand the pathophysiology of TBM in children and the effects of intensified antibacterial and anti-inflammatory treatment on intra-cerebral inflammation and the macroscopic complications of TBM (infarcts, tuberculomas, hydrocephalus).
